The Intel Core i3-3250 features 2 processor cores and has the capability to manage 4 threads concurrently. It was released in Q2/2013 and belongs to the 3 generation of the Intel Core i3 series. To use the Intel Core i3-3250, you'll need a motherboard with a LGA 1155 socket.

Internal Graphics

The Intel Core i3-3250 has integrated graphics, called iGPU for short. Specifically, the Intel Core i3-3250 uses the Intel HD Graphics 2500, which has 48 texture shaders and 6 execution units. The iGPU uses the system's main memory as graphics memory and sits on the processor's die.

Memory & PCIe

The processor supports a maximum memory capacity of 32.0 GB distributed across 2 memory channels. It offers a peak memory bandwidth of 25.6 GB/s. Both the type and quantity of memory can have a substantial impact on the overall system performance.

Thermal Management

The processor has a thermal design power (TDP) of 55 W watts. TDP indicates the cooling solution needed to effectively manage the processor's heat. It generally provides an approximate indication of the actual power consumption of the CPU itself.
